Security Operations Manager

Responsible for the operation, performance and availability of all systems within PFFCU infrastructure. The primary focus will be on Information Security and some Networking Security technologies throughout the organization. The position is responsible for the operation, performance, and availability of the Credit Union's core security systems. He/She is also responsible for handling of security systems and projects of all levels of complexity.

This is a Leadership position – in addition to the aforementioned operational responsibilities, this position will provide mentorship, guidance, performance monitoring, and escalated support to all IT/IS teams.

This position will take ownership through hands on work and for managing and supporting PFFCU enterprise systems, including design, implementation and support. Must possess hands on ability to execute creative solutions to complex problems. Must be able to balance the ability to work independently and be the leader of a high performance team. Professionally interact with user groups while keeping Senior Information Technology management fully appraised of the status of his/her projects.

The Manager of Sec Ops will report to the SVP IT and will work closely with all IT/IS Systems department staff to assess and reduce information security and network risks and to ensure compliance with established financial institution regulations. This role is responsible for all aspects of daily Alert Monitoring and Reporting, Security Information and Event Management (SIEM), Web content filtering, Nessus, Annual Risk Assessment Assistance, Quarterly Logical Access Reviews, Audit Response Assistance, CSW, ISE, AMP, Trellix, MS Defender, Fireye NX and CMS, RSA, Okta, Stealth Watch, Security Policy maintenance and mentoring of team members.
